Indian National Cine Academy Awards (INCA) to Be Held in Mumbai on April 15–16!
The first edition of the Indian National Cine Academy Awards (INCA Awards) has been officially announced, with the grand ceremony scheduled to take place on April 15 and 16 in Mumbai.
INCA is the country’s first national film academy platform that brings together 12 major film industries of India onto a single stage. Moving beyond language differences and regional boundaries, this visionary initiative aims to collectively and fairly honour the scale, diversity, and global significance of Indian cinema. The initiative is expected to become an important milestone in giving institutional form to the cultural unity of the Indian film industry.
The concept of INCA has been envisioned by the founders and mentors associated with initiatives such as the Celebrity Cricket League and the South Indian International Movie Awards, and the initiative is being led by Vishnu Vardhan Induri. The Producers Guild of India is serving as the principal institutional partner, lending credibility, a broad vision, and standards comparable to leading global academies. The first INCA Awards will be presented with Kalyan Jewellers as the presenting sponsor, a partnership built on shared values of excellence, tradition, and trust, further strengthening the scale and stature of the event.
The INCA structure is based on an academy-style honours system, with transparency, peer recognition, and credibility at its core. Each of the 12 Indian language film industries will feature major awards including Best Film, Best Actor, and Best Actress. In addition, national-level (All-India) awards will honour achievements in direction, performance, music, technical excellence, and debut, celebrating both regional pride and national excellence.
INCA has invited producers and directors to submit official entries for Marathi films released in 2025.
Eligibility: Marathi films released between January 1 and December 31, 2025
Submission Deadline: March 1, 2026
